GMSPlaceSearchNearbyRankPreference

क्लास

क्लासGMSPlaceSearchNearbyRequest

कैलकुलेशन

EnumGMSPlaceSearchNearbyRankPreference { GMSPlaceSearchNearbyRankPreferencePopularity, GMSPlaceSearchNearbyRankPreferenceDistance }
 जवाब में नतीजों को रैंक कैसे किया जाएगा. ज़्यादा देखें...

फ़ंक्शन

(इंस्टेंस टाइप)- GMSPlaceSearchNearbyRequest::initWithLocationRestriction:placeProperties:
 जगह की जानकारी पर पाबंदी और दिखने वाली प्रॉपर्टी के साथ GMSPlaceSearchNearbyRequest को इंस्टैंशिएट करता है.

प्रॉपर्टी

आईडी< GMSPlaceLocationRestriction >GMSPlaceSearch NearbyRequest::locationपाबंदी
 डिफ़ॉल्ट init उपलब्ध नहीं है.
NSArray< GMSPlaceप्रॉपर्टी > * GMSPlaceSearchAccessibilityRequest::placeProperties
 GMSPlaceProperty की वह कलेक्शन जिसे जगह से जुड़े नतीजों में शामिल किया जाना चाहिए.
NSArray< NSString * > * GMSPlaceSearchNearbyRequest::includedTypes
 खोज में शामिल करने के लिए, जगह के टाइप की कैटगरी.
NSArray< NSString * > * GMSPlaceSearchNearbyRequest::excludedTypes
 खोज से बाहर रखने के लिए जगह के टाइप की अरे.
NSArray< NSString * > * GMSPlaceSearch nearbyRequest::includedPrimaryTypes
 खोज में शामिल करने के लिए, मुख्य जगहों के टाइप की कैटगरी.
NSArray< NSString * > * GMSPlaceSearchNearbyRequest::excludedPrimaryTypes
 खोज में शामिल नहीं की जाने वाली मुख्य जगहों का अरे.
NSIntegerGMSPlaceSearchNearbyRequest::maxresultsCount क्या है
 लौटाए जाने वाले ज़्यादा से ज़्यादा GMSPlace नतीजे.
एनएसस्ट्रिंग * GMSPlaceSearchNearbyRequest::regionCode
 जिस जगह से अनुरोध किया गया है उसका यूनिकोड देश/क्षेत्र कोड (CLDR).
GMSPlaceSearchNearbyRankPreferenceGMSPlaceSearchNearbyRequest::rankPreference
 अनुरोध से मिले नतीजों को क्रम से लगाने के लिए, GMSPlaceSearchNearbyRankPreference का इस्तेमाल किया जाता है.

इन्यूमिरेशन टाइप से जुड़े दस्तावेज़

जवाब में नतीजों को रैंक कैसे किया जाएगा.

एन्युमरेटर:
GMSPlaceSearchNearbyRankPreferenceआपके आस-पास की जगहें

(डिफ़ॉल्ट) नतीजों को उनकी लोकप्रियता के हिसाब से क्रम में लगाता है.

GMSPlaceSearch पास-पास-पासपर स्विच करने के लिए तय की गई दूरी

नतीजों को किसी जगह से दूरी के हिसाब से बढ़ते क्रम में दिखाता है.


फ़ंक्शन दस्तावेज़

- (instancetype) initWithLocationपाबंदी: (आईडी< GMSPlaceLocationRestriction >) locationRestriction
प्लेसप्रॉपर्टी: (NSArray< GMSPlaceProperty > *) placeProperties

जगह की जानकारी पर पाबंदी और दिखने वाली प्रॉपर्टी के साथ GMSPlaceSearchNearbyRequest को इंस्टैंशिएट करता है.

पैरामीटर:
locationRestrictionखोज के लिए क्षेत्र एक सर्कल के रूप में दिया गया है. इसे मीटर में, केंद्र बिंदु और त्रिज्या से तय किया जाता है.
placePropertiesGMSPlaceProperty की वह कलेक्शन जिसे जगह से जुड़े नतीजों में शामिल किया जाना चाहिए. खाली नहीं होना चाहिए. एक खाली सूची होने पर, अनुरोध भेजते समय गड़बड़ी हो सकती है.

प्रॉपर्टी

- (आईडी<GMSPlaceLocationRestriction>) जगह की जानकारी [read, write, copy]

डिफ़ॉल्ट init उपलब्ध नहीं है.

कृपया तय किए गए इनिशलाइज़र का इस्तेमाल करें. खोज के लिए क्षेत्र एक सर्कल के रूप में दिया गया है. इसे मीटर में, केंद्र बिंदु और त्रिज्या से तय किया जाता है. दायरा 0.0 और 50000.0 सहित इनके बीच होना चाहिए. इस पाबंदी को तोड़ने से INVALID_LABEL गड़बड़ी दिखाई देगी. जगह की जानकारी पर पाबंदी को GMSPlaceCircularLocationOption के साथ बताना ज़रूरी है. GMSPlaceRectangularLocationOption का इस्तेमाल करने से INVALID_REQUEST गड़बड़ी दिखाई देगी.

- (NSArray<GMSPlaceProperty>*) PlacesProperties [read, write, copy]

GMSPlaceProperty की वह कलेक्शन जिसे जगह से जुड़े नतीजों में शामिल किया जाना चाहिए.

खाली नहीं होना चाहिए. एक खाली सूची होने पर, अनुरोध भेजते समय गड़बड़ी हो सकती है.

- (NSArray<NSString *>*) शामिल किए गए टाइप [read, write, copy]

खोज में शामिल करने के लिए, जगह के टाइप की कैटगरी.

ज़्यादा से ज़्यादा 50 टाइप के बारे में बताया जा सकता है. अगर किसी अनुरोध में अलग-अलग तरह की पाबंदियां लगाई गई हैं, तो सिर्फ़ वही जगहें दिखाई जाएंगी जहां सभी पाबंदियां लागू होती हैं. अगर कलेक्शन खाली है, तो हर तरह की सभी जगहें दिखाई जाती हैं. इस्तेमाल किए जा सकने वाले टाइप की सूची https://developers.google.com/maps/documentation/places/web-service/place-types#table-a की सूची A देखें.

- (NSArray<NSString *>*) शामिल नहीं किए गए टाइप [read, write, copy]

खोज से बाहर रखने के लिए जगह के टाइप की अरे.

ज़्यादा से ज़्यादा 50 टाइप के बारे में बताया जा सकता है. अगर किसी अनुरोध में अलग-अलग तरह की पाबंदियां लगाई गई हैं, तो सिर्फ़ वही जगहें दिखाई जाएंगी जहां सभी पाबंदियां लागू होती हैं. अगर अलग-अलग तरह के टाइप दिए गए हैं (जैसे, शामिल किए गए टाइप और बाहर रखे गए टाइप में दिखने वाले टाइप), तो INVALID_REQUEST गड़बड़ी दिखाई जाती है. इस्तेमाल किए जा सकने वाले टाइप की सूची https://developers.google.com/maps/documentation/places/web-service/place-types#table-a की सूची A देखें.

- (NSArray<NSString *>*) includePrimaryTypes [read, write, copy]

खोज में शामिल करने के लिए, मुख्य जगहों के टाइप की कैटगरी.

ज़्यादा से ज़्यादा 50 टाइप के बारे में बताया जा सकता है. अगर किसी अनुरोध में अलग-अलग तरह की पाबंदियां लगाई गई हैं, तो सिर्फ़ वही जगहें दिखाई जाएंगी जहां सभी पाबंदियां लागू होती हैं. मुख्य टाइप के बारे में ज़्यादा जानकारी के लिए, यह लेख पढ़ें: https://developers.google.com/maps/documentation/places/web-service/nearby-search#includedtypesexcludedtypes,-includedprimarytypesexcludedprimarytypes

- (NSArray<NSString *>*) शामिल नहीं प्राइमरी टाइप [read, write, copy]

खोज में शामिल नहीं की जाने वाली मुख्य जगहों का अरे.

अगर अलग-अलग तरह के टाइप दिए गए हैं (जैसे, शामिल किए गए टाइप और बाहर रखे गए टाइप में दिखने वाले टाइप), तो INVALID_REQUEST गड़बड़ी दिखाई जाती है. ज़्यादा से ज़्यादा 50 टाइप के बारे में बताया जा सकता है. अगर किसी अनुरोध में अलग-अलग तरह की पाबंदियां लगाई गई हैं, तो सिर्फ़ वही जगहें दिखाई जाएंगी जहां सभी पाबंदियां लागू होती हैं. मुख्य टाइप के बारे में ज़्यादा जानकारी के लिए, यह लेख पढ़ें: https://developers.google.com/maps/documentation/places/web-service/nearby-search#includedtypesexcludedtypes,-includedprimarytypesexcludedprimarytypes

- (NSInteger) maxresultsCount [read, write, assign]

लौटाए जाने वाले ज़्यादा से ज़्यादा GMSPlace नतीजे.

यह 1 और 20 (डिफ़ॉल्ट) के बीच होना चाहिए. इस पाबंदी को तोड़ने पर गड़बड़ी का मैसेज दिखेगा.

- (NSString*) RegionCode [read, write, copy]

जिस जगह से अनुरोध किया गया है उसका यूनिकोड देश/क्षेत्र कोड (CLDR).

इलाके के कोड के बारे में जानने के लिए, https://www.unicode.org/cldr/charts/44/supplemental/territory_language_information.html पर जाएं.

- (GMSPlaceSearchNearbyRankPreference) RankPreferences [read, write, assign]

अनुरोध से मिले नतीजों को क्रम से लगाने के लिए, GMSPlaceSearchNearbyRankPreference का इस्तेमाल किया जाता है.

डिफ़ॉल्ट वैल्यूGMSPlaceSearchNearbyRankPopularity है